Fishing Catalina Island New Year's Day 2025
We did a day trip to Catalina to target White Seabass. It was dark, wet and foggy when we left Dana Point Harbor but once we got out behind the island it was sunny and calm. A beautiful day on the water that reminds you how great it can be to get out and do what you love to do on a day like this. We caught live squid by snagging them and using them for bait. We didn't catch any White Seabass but we caught Sand Bass, Calico Bass and Halibut. A great day on the water.

Bluefin Tuna off San Diego
Переглядів 1,1 тис.3 роки тому
We made a trip from Dana Point down to San Diego earlier this season arriving about 3 am. We found the huge fleet of boats and metered around until we found a nice school. We went 2 for 4 throughout the morning. We had one sinker rig bite on a mackerel and 3 flyline sardine bites. Then, we chased schools of Bluefin around on our way back to Dana Point in the afternoon.

Catching Yellowtail and Bonito
Переглядів 9404 роки тому
We did an early season trip offshore to scout around to see if we could find any Blue Fin Tuna. We didn't find any but came across multiple schools of large Bonita and some kelp paddies holding small Yellowtail. We had fun catching them on live sardines and surface irons. We kept a few fish and let the rest go. Overall, a great early season day on the water.
